BACKGROUND:Interferon-induced transmembrane proteins (IFITMs) are a family of proteins which functions mainly include controlling cell proliferation, promoting homotypic cell adhesion, and preventing viral infection. This research study attempts to elucidate the association between IFITM10 expression level and gastric cancer (GC).METHODS:Transcriptome sequencing and clinical information on GC and normal tissues was obtained from the Cancer Genome Atlas (TCGA) database. R and related statistical packages were used to analyze the relationship between IFITM10 and survival in GC patients based on available clinical information. Receiver operating characteristic curves (ROC) were constructed using the SPSS software package. IFITM10 expression levels in patients tissue samples were examined by qPCR and association between IFITM10 expression and clinic characteristics was analyzed using SPSS. The signaling pathway associated with IFITM10 was analyzed using gene set enrichment analysis (GSEA).RESULTS:In the TCGA database, IFITM10 was highly expressed in GC tissues (P<0.001). Area under the curve (AUC) value for IFITM10 in all samples was 0.813, while AUC value in the paired GC and adjacent tissues was 0.955. In the sample of surgical patients, IFITM10 was highly expressed in GC tissues (P<0.001). IFITM10 expression was higher in T1 and T2 tissues (P=0.042), male patients (P=0.031), and tissues without neuro infiltration (P=0.008).CONCLUSIONS:IFITM10 is highly expressed in GC and can serve as an early diagnostic indicator. High expression of IFITM10 was related to a low T stage in GC.
Gastric cancer is one of the most frequently diagnosed malignant tumors, with rapid progression and poor prognosis. The role of chondroitin sulfate synthase 1 (CHSY1) in the development and progression of gastric cancer was explored and clarified in this study. The immunohistochemistry analysis of clinical tissue samples as well as data mining of public database showed that CHSY1 was significantly upregulated in gastric cancer and associated with more advanced tumor stage and poorer prognosis. In vitro loss-of-function experiments demonstrated the inhibited cell proliferation, colony formation, cell migration, as well as the promoted cell apoptosis by CHSY1 knockdown. Moreover, recovery of CHSY1 expression could attenuate the regulatory effects induced by CHSY1 knockdown. Correspondingly, gastric cancer cells with CHSY1 knockdown showed reduced tumorigenicity and slower tumor growth in vivo. In conclusion, this study identified CHSY1 as a tumor promotor in gastric cancer, which may be utilized as a novel indicator of patients' prognosis and therapeutic target for developing more effective drug for GC treatment.
Adenocarcinoma of esophagogastric junction (AEG) has attracted more attention in recent years. Surgical method of Siewert type Ⅱ AEG is especially controversial, mainly focusing on the scope of lymph node dissection, safety of surgical margin, and digestive tract reconstruction. The abdominal transhiatal approach and right thoracoabdominal Ivor-Lewis approach are the main surgical approaches of totally laparoscopic or thoracoscopic surgery for Siewert type Ⅱ AEG, which not only need close teamwork, but also require rich experience in laparoscopic surgery. The authors has started to choose these two totally minimally invasive surgical approaches, the feasibility and safety of which are proved. The key surgical details are presented in this article for reference.
Angiosperm leaf venation is based on two major patterns, typically dicotyledonous branching and monocotyledonous parallel veins. The influence of these patterns on deformation and fracture properties is poorly understood. In this paper, three species of dicotyledons with netted venation and three species of monocots with parallel venation were selected, and the effect of vein distribution of leaves on their mechanical properties and deformation behavior was investigated. Whole images of leaves were captured using a digital camera, and their vein traits were measured using the image processing software Digimizer. A self-developed mechanical testing apparatus with high precision and low load was used to measure the tensile properties of leaves. The deformation behavior of the leaf was captured using a digital microscope during the tensile test. Results showed that the vein architecture of monocots and dicots is different, which had a remarkable effect on their mechanical properties, deformation behavior, and crack propagation behavior. The greater the diameter and the more the number of veins parallel to the tensile direction, the higher the tensile force, tensile strength, and elastic modulus of the leaves. The netted venation leaves evinced the elastic-plastic fracture type, and the hierarchy venation provided resistance to fracture propagation of cracks in the leaves by lengthening the crack path. The leaves with parallel venation behaved in a predominantly brittle manner or elastic fracture type, and the parallel venation inhibited the initiation of cracks in the leaves by increasing the load at complete fracture of the leaves. The investigation provides reference for a stiffened plate/shell structure and bionic anticrack design.

Gastric cancer (GC) is the third most common cause of cancer-related death worldwide. Advanced diagnosis and high rates of relapse and metastasis are associated with the poor prognosis of this disease. GC has a complex etiopathogenesis of which the underlying mechanisms remain to be explored. Studies on circular RNAs (circRNAs), noncoding RNAs that may be potential targets in GC, have made substantial progress over the past few years. CircRNAs exert important effects on the onset and progression of GC. Hence, this article aims to summarize the findings of recent studies of circRNAs related to GC and to describe the underlying mechanisms and potential applications. The findings indicate that circRNAs participate in GC regulation, proliferation, invasion, and metastasis through regulating microRNAs, proteins, genes, and signaling pathways. In addition, dysregulated circRNAs may be used as novel diagnostic and prognostic biomarkers or therapeutic targets. This review is expected to facilitate a better understanding of GC, and it suggests novel circRNA-based methods to inhibit or prevent GC.

Objective To explore the clinical efficacy of modified totally laparoscopic intra-gastric surgery for the treatment of submucosal tumors adjacent to the cardia or pylorus.Methods The retrospective crosssectional study was conducted.The clinicopathological data of 48 patients with gastric submucosal tumors adjacent to the cardia or pylorus between September 2014 and March 2018 were collected.There were 22 males and 26 females,aged from 38 to 78 years,with an average age of 58 years.Patients were performed multi-port or singleport modified laparoscopic intra-gastric surgery.Observation indicators:(1) surgical treatments;(2) postoperative recovery;(3) results of postoperative pathological examination;(4) follow-up.Patients were followed up by outpatient examination and telephone interview to detect the postoperative complications and tumor metastasis and recurrence up to June 2018.Measurement data with normal distribution were expressed as Mean±SD and measurement data with skewed distribution were described as M (range).Count data were represented as absolute number or percentage.Results (1) Surgical treatments:48 patients underwent modified totally laparoscopic intra-gastric surgery successfully,including one patient combined with proximal gastrectomy,without conversion to open surgery.Of the 48 patients,43 underwent multi-port modified laparoscopic intra-gastric surgery and 5 underwent single-port modified laparoscopic intra-gastric surgery.The operation time and volume of intraoperative blood loss were 68 minutes (range,45-110 minutes) and 20 mL (range,5-100 mL).The oncologic evaluation of 48 patients:48 patients had complete resection of tumors,without tumor rupture.The tumor diameter and distance from margin to tumor were 32 mm (range,20-40 mm) and 6 mm (range,5-10 mm).(2) Postoperative recovery:the time for initial oral intake and duration of postoperative stay were 2.8 days (rang,1.0-5.0 days) and 5.3 days(range,3.0-11.0 days).There were 4,3,1 and 1 patients complicated with surgical infection,delayed gastric emptying,sub-phrenic hydrops and digestive leakage respectively in the 48 patients.(3) Results of postoperative pathological examination:the distance from tumor margin to gastric cardia or pylorus,tumor diameter,circumferential resection margin were 15 mm (range,0-30 mm),24 mm (range,10-65 mm),6 mm (range,5-10 mm),respectively.Growth patterns of cancer in the 48 patents included 27 of intraluminal type,12 of intermural type,9 of mixed type.Pathological types of 48 patients:there were 26 patients with leiomyoma,9 with gastrointestinal stromal tumor,4 with other rare tumors,2 with carcinoid,2 with mucosa associated lymphoma,2 with inflammatory fibrous polyps,2 with gastritis cystica profunda,1 with ectopic pancreas.(4) Follow-up:41 of the 48 patients were followed up for 3-48 months,with a median follow-up time of 22 months.No tumor recurrence was detected in 37 of 41 patients by 3 times of gastroscopy and no stenosis or dysfunction of cardia or pylorus was detected in 39 patients by 2 times of upper gastrointestinal imaging (one patient undergoing two examinations).During the follow-up,there was no surgery-related complication or tumorspecific death.Conclusion Modified totally laparoscopic intra-gastric surgery is safe and feasible for the treatment of gastric submucosal tumors adjacent to the cardia or pylorus.
The Warburg effect in tumor cells involves the uptake of high levels of glucose, enhanced glycolysis, and the metabolism of pyruvate to lactic acid rather than oxidative phosphorylation to generate energy under aerobic conditions. This effect is closely related to the occurrence, invasion, metastasis, drug resistance, and poor prognosis of gastric cancer (GC). Current research has further demonstrated that the Warburg effect in GC cells is not only mediated by the glycolysis pathway, but also includes roles for mitochondria, noncoding RNAs, and other proteins that do not directly regulate metabolism. As a result, changes in the glycolysis pathway not only lead to abnormal glucose metabolism, but they also affect mitochondrial functions, cellular processes such as apoptosis and cell cycle regulation, and the metabolism of lipids and amino acids. In this review, we discuss metabolic reprogramming in GC based on glycolysis, a possible link between glucose metabolism, lipid metabolism, and amino acid metabolism, and we clarify the role of mitochondria. We also examine recent studies of metabolic inhibitors in GC.

Intraoperative hemorrhage is the most common complication of laparoscopic radical gastrectomy,which is also the main cause of conversion to open surgery.With the popularization of laparoscopic surgery technology worldwide,how to complete high-quality surgery and effectively avoid intraoperative or postoperative complications is the goal pursued by all surgeons.Intraoperative hemorrhage in the laparoscopic radical gastrectomy is mainly divided into parenchymal hemorrhage,perigastric vascular injury-induced hemorrhage,lymph node hemorrhage and anastomotic bleeding.Compression,electrocoagulation,vascular clipping and vascular suture repair are the most common treatments for intraoperative hemorrhage.It is necessary to use above methods in clinical work.Proficiency in laparoscopic operation skills,familiarity with perigastric vascular anatomy and variation,and improved teamwork to reduce complications are the key to laparoscopic surgery for gastric cancer.Combined with literature reports,the authors summarize experience in laparoscopic surgery for gastric cancer,discuss the prevention and treatment of hemorrhagic complications during laparoscopic radical gastrectomy.
